We are now meeting at 10 a.m. on all Sundays of the month, September through June as follows*:
1st, 3rdSundays - Full worship service
2nd, 4thSundays - Speaker or discussion on social/spiritual topics
5th Sunday - Potluck Meet (no service) *Service fomat sometimes varies.
(We have an exception in September, when we meet the second, third and fifth Sundays, due to the Labor Day holiday.)
Childcare is provided on all Sundays except 5th Sunday.
Some services are led by our student minister, Christina Leone, from Meadville Lombard Seminary in Chicago; others are led by visiting ministers, members of the fellowship or invited speakers.
Guest
speakers have included Dr. Robert Ricigliano, chair of the Peace
Studies Program at U.W. Milwaukee; Dr. Robert Zellner, civil rights
activist and friend of Martin Luther King, Jr.; scholar and writer Dr.
Jolene Million, speaking on pioneer feminist and Unitarian Lucy Stone;
and Rev. Scott Prinster, former minister at First Unitarian Society of
Madison.
